Is the Terrain in Uganda Suitable for a Regular Car?

Uganda’s landscapes are as diverse as its wildlife. From the tropical rainforests of Bwindi to the expansive savannahs of Queen Elizabeth National Park and the hilly terrain of Kidepo Valley, much of the country’s wilderness is only accessible via rough, unpaved roads. During the rainy seasons (March–May and October–November), even some of the main roads can become muddy and slippery.

A regular 2WD car is unlikely to manage this kind of terrain reliably. Potholes, steep inclines, flooded sections, and ungraded paths are common in rural Uganda. A 4×4 (four-wheel-drive) vehicle, on the other hand, is built for such challenges. What Kind of Vehicles Are Best for Ugandan Safaris?

The most common and reliable 4×4 vehicles for Ugandan safaris include:

  • Toyota Land Cruiser (extended or short chassis)
  • Toyota Prado
  • Toyota Hiace Safari Vans (customized with pop-up roofs)
  • Land Rover Defender

These vehicles are designed to endure tough conditions and are often customized with safari features such as:

  • Pop-up roofs for game viewing and photography
  • Raised suspension for ground clearance
  • Reinforced tires to handle rocky terrain
  • Fridge coolers, charging ports, and roof racks for camping safaris

Why Is a 4×4 Crucial for Game Drives?

National parks like Murchison Falls, Queen Elizabeth, Lake Mburo, and Kidepo Valley have extensive networks of game tracks, many of which are uneven and dusty or muddy depending on the season. A 4×4 vehicle offers: Why Hire a 4×4 Vehicle for a Ugandan Safari?

  • Better visibility: With higher ground clearance and a pop-up roof, you can easily spot wildlife without obstruction.
  • Enhanced safety: The vehicle’s stability on loose gravel, mud, and uneven surfaces prevents accidents or breakdowns.
  • Access to remote areas: Some of the best wildlife sightings happen off the beaten path. A 4×4 ensures you can reach these places confidently.

Is It Safer to Travel in a 4×4?

Safety on Ugandan roads isn’t just about avoiding accidents. It’s about ensuring your vehicle doesn’t fail in remote areas where help may be hours away. A 4×4 vehicle:

  • Reduces the risk of breakdowns in difficult terrain
  • Handles slippery or flooded roads more effectively
  • Provides better visibility and control, particularly when descending hills or crossing rivers
  • Allows you to respond to wildlife hazards, such as animals crossing the road suddenly

When accompanied by an experienced local guide or driver, the safety level increases even further. Many tour companies also equip their 4x4s with satellite phones, spare tires, and first-aid kits.

Can I Drive a 4×4 Vehicle in Uganda Without a Guide?

Yes, self-drive safaris in Uganda are increasingly popular, and many companies offer fully equipped 4×4 rentals for independent travelers. However, you must be an experienced driver comfortable with:

  • Navigating rural roads without GPS coverage
  • Driving on the left side of the road
  • Understanding basic vehicle maintenance in case of minor mechanical issues

Still, most first-time visitors prefer to hire a 4×4 with a driver-guide, especially for longer safaris. A professional guide adds value by spotting wildlife, interpreting animal behavior, and ensuring you don’t miss key attractions.

Is a 4×4 Required for Gorilla or Chimpanzee Trekking?

Yes, if your itinerary includes gorilla trekking in Bwindi Impenetrable National Park or chimpanzee trekking in Kibale Forest, you’ll absolutely need a 4×4. These parks are located in hilly and forested areas with rough access roads. Rain can make these paths extremely challenging for non-4×4 vehicles.

Some lodges and trek starting points require traversing narrow and steep mountain roads, where only a high-performance 4WD can navigate safely.
